Doctor who died in driverless Tesla crash was filmed getting INTO the driver s seat but was found dead in the back and stumped investigators still don t know if autopilot was engaged
Dr William Varner died in April along with his friend Everette Talbot after the Tesla S 550ft from his home
The car caught fire after smashing into a tree and both of the men burned to death inside
Police at the time said one of them was found in the passenger seat and one was found in the back
One investigator called the crash driverless which drove the assumption they d used - or tried to use - Tesla s famous autopilot feature

By The Associated Press
Today is Friday, May 7, the 127th day of 2021. There are 238 days left in the year.
Today’s Highlight in History:
On May 7, 1945, Germany signed an unconditional surrender at Allied headquarters in Rheims, France, ending its role in World War II.
On this date:
In 1840, composer Peter Ilyich Tchaikovsky was born in Votkinsk, Russia.
In 1915, a German U-boat torpedoed and sank the British liner RMS Lusitania off the southern coast of Ireland, killing 1,198 people, including 128 Americans, out of the nearly 2,000 on board.
In 1928, the minimum voting age for British women was lowered from 30 to 21 the same age as men.
